jwillis35 Posted August 12, 2023 Share Posted August 12, 2023 8 hours ago, ContraFart said: Again I vehemently disagree with the judging result and again I will be flamed by the BD people. BD is not a point and a half better. They simply are just not. I give up, I will never understand why judges love BD so much. No flaming coming from me. I understand the sentiment for sure. Blue Devils have a complex mix of visual content and musical repertoire. If we look at effect itself BD creates the most varied and numerous types of effect. They use a lot of musical styles in various genres, keys, tempos, and meter and mix with unique visual ideas to build effect. Visually they do not overuse ideas and do the best job of keeping the show moving forward. Their visual proficiency is incredible. Their detail in the upper body, legs, feet, movement synchronicity is still tops. Their guard clearly gave a masterclass last night. So much detail in body. The flag work was astonishing and the rifle work was the most exposed. In brass and percussion they no longer consistently win those captions...though they are capable. They took 4th in brass and percussion last night. But their music analysis is still fantastic and that has a lot to do with all the musical styles/genres and a perfect blending of those elements. Overall show design is a big deal. We all know this and if Bluecoats, Crown and Boston want to take the next step that is where it starts. They all did great this year.
